Employment rate by citizenship in Iceland, 2005
Employment rate by citizenship in 2005: Annual value — 85.4 %. Comparison with the previous year and position in the series history. Official data — Eurostat.

Employment rate by citizenship in 2005
- Value: 85.4 %
- Change vs 2004: +0.4 % (+0.47 %)
- Position in history: above the 26-year average (average — 85.1731 %)
- Series maximum — 89.5 % in 2000 (5 years ago)
- Series minimum — 80.7 % in 2011
- Value date: 1 January 2005
- Source: Eurostat
